Background: there is a worldwide effort to present novel approaches for the development of tolerance-induction treatments in regenerative medicine, after years of investigation in clinical transplantation. particularly, novel approaches are based on controlling the immune response, including the application of biomaterials or imitation of antigen-specific peripheral tolerance in either solid-organ or allogeneic hematopoietic stem cell transplantation (hsct). methods: new biomaterials have been designed to alter the cell behavior in tissueengineered creatures and also suppressing immune responses against cells and biomaterial scaffolds. blunting immune responses has been evidenced to be a wise strategy in regenerative medicine. incorporation of stem cell biologists, material scientists, and transplantation immunologists can lead to the most innovative solutions. results: replacing damaged tissues is the main goal of regenerative medicine. to reach this goal, it is vital to have a comprehensive understanding of the whole regeneration process; for example, the mechanisms of dedifferentiation of cells to progenitor cells or transdifferentiation into another cell types, and rescheduling of somatic cells to pluripotent cells. conclusions: exploring the regenerative processes under in vitro and in vivo situations sheds lights on the underlying molecular and cellular mechanisms and thereby helps to pave the way toward describing novel regenerative strategies to combat human diseases and finally to strengthen the regenerative medicine.
